Roman Shades Installation Questions

What are Roman Shades? Roman shades are window coverings made of fabric that fold evenly when raised, providing a clean and classic look for interiors.

Are Roman Shades suitable for different window sizes? Yes, Roman shades can be custom-made to fit various window dimensions and styles for a tailored appearance.

How are Roman Shades installed? Installation involves mounting brackets and attaching the shade to ensure smooth operation and secure fit on the window frame.

Can Roman Shades be operated manually or automatically? They are typically operated manually with a cord or pull mechanism, though motorized options are also available for added convenience.
